The Chinese Dragon rules!

The No Reserve Dragon Sale features 390 Chinese works of art, all available at jaw dropping starting prices, and with no reserves whatsoever!

In celebration of Chinese New Year, we're excited to unveil this exclusive sale, where the finest Chinese artworks are available at unprecedented prices. Our dedicated team has tirelessly negotiated with consignors worldwide to set starting prices that defy convention. Plus, we've eliminated all reserves in accordance with our Dragon Rules, ensuring an exceptional opportunity for passionate collectors.

Explore a treasure trove of rare items, many with impeccable provenance, and most in excellent condition. While it appears that in recent days the European market has shown somewhat of a decline in offering high-quality objects, this is a unique chance to immerse yourself in the finest Chinese art and acquire coveted pieces that have fascinated collectors for generations.
